Dr. Richard Hughes

Dr. Richard Hughes

Dr. Richard Hughes was born and raised in the Western New York and graduated from Perry Central School in 1992. He attended Allegheny College for his Bachelor of Science in Biology, completed his Master of Science and administrative certification at SUNY Fredonia and earned his Doctorate of Educational Leadership from Northcentral University. In December 2017, Rich was appointed the Superintendent of Schools for the Frontier Central School District, located just south of Buffalo along the shores of Lake Erie.

Dr. Hughes began his career as a high school science teacher and coach, before gathering experience in various administrative roles, including the past eight years as a Superintendent. Dr. Hughes led both of his prior school districts through a one student to one device (1:1) technology integration with the foundational focus on the development of a rigorous and relevant curriculum, coupled with effective instructional practices, personalized learning supported by aligned professional development. This resulted in significant academic gains, especially for struggling students in both low wealth districts. Most recently, he led Central Valley from a being a low performing district to amongst the highest performing in the BOCES. During his career he has already supervised over $100,000,000 in capital projects and improvements to lead his school districts into 21st century learning. Rich aims to empower others by acting as a facilitator for creating a shared vision, supporter to provide the necessary tools and training to support growth and a technological agitator by shifting the role of educators from the traditional factory model to one where students lead the learning with teachers acting as their guides. Dr. Hughes received the 2017 Outstanding Superintendent of the Year from NYSCATE. He is also a Lexington Education Leadership Award fellow, a contributor to COSN’s Trusted Learning Environment Seal, a committee member on regional, state and national technology initiatives and a presenter/panelist at various conferences.
